Output 856a24ceccef05d09074ad6cce1ca1d53cd8abe356e8f971cc00222a5af856d6:0

value
16665969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e6d0fe894a119dee017ecaf250c3ae9e0d2941 OP_EQUAL
address
34sZQUBeB6t3L4AJfa9SeWpr4BXWzzQB6d
transaction
856a24ceccef05d09074ad6cce1ca1d53cd8abe356e8f971cc00222a5af856d6
spent
true